How much babies can a horse have at a time?

A horse will usually only have one baby, or foal, but in rare cases it can have tow foals.

What time will it take for a horse to walk a mile?

The amount of time it will take a horse to walk a mile will depend on the horse. It will depend on the age of the horse, the speed in which it is walking, and if it is carrying a person or trailer with items on it. The horse walks an average of about 4 miles per hour.
